zblog模版怎么查询数据库
时间 : 2023-12-01 12:18: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性
最佳答案
要查询数据库的话,首先要确保你已经安装了Z-BlogPHP,并正确配置了数据库连接信息。以下是一种查询数据库的方法:
1. 打开你的Z-BlogPHP后台管理页面。
2. 在左侧导航栏中选择“应用”-“数据”-“数据管理”选项。
3. 在数据管理页面上,你可以看到所有的数据库表格列表。点击你要查询的表格名称。
4. 在表格页面上,你可以看到表格的所有字段和数据。你可以根据需要使用搜索框搜索特定的数据,或者使用排序和筛选功能进行数据排序和筛选。
5. 如果你需要执行更复杂的数据库查询操作,你可以使用Z-BlogPHP提供的数据模型功能。你可以创建一个自定义的数据模型,并在其中编写SQL语句进行数据库查询。具体的步骤如下:
a. 在左侧导航栏中选择“应用”-“数据”-“新建数据模型”选项。
b. 在新建数据模型页面上,填写模型名称、模型标识和描述等基本信息。
c. 在SQL查询语句编辑框中,编写你的查询SQL语句。
d. 点击保存按钮保存数据模型。
6. 在数据模型列表中,你可以看到你刚刚创建的数据模型。点击模型名称,可以查看模型的详细信息和执行查询操作。
注意:在进行数据库查询操作时,请确保你有足够的数据库知识和安全意识,以免不小心删除或修改重要数据。建议在操作数据库之前进行必要的备份。此外,在编写SQL查询语句时,务必防止SQL注入攻击,在拼接查询条件时要注意使用参数绑定机制。同时,遵守数据保护和隐私保护法规,确保合法使用和处理数据。
其他答案
在 Z-BlogPHP 的模版中,可以通过使用自带的函数和对象来实现对数据库的查询操作。
首先,需要使用 `$zbp` 对象来连接数据库,该对象是全局变量,可以在模版中直接使用。
然后,可以使用 `$zbp->db` 对象来执行 SQL 查询语句。该对象具有多个方法,用于执行不同的查询操作,例如:
- `$zbp->db->query($sql)`:执行一个 SQL 查询语句。
- `$zbp->db->sqls`:获取最近一次查询的 SQL 语句。
- `$zbp->db->last_query`:获取最后一次查询的 SQL 语句。
- `$zbp->db->last_result`:获取最后一次查询的结果。
- `$zbp->db->last_count`:获取最后一次查询的结果数量。
以下示例演示了如何在 Z-BlogPHP 的模版中查询数据库:
```php
<?php
$articles = $zbp->db->query("SELECT * FROM {$zbp->table['Post']} WHERE log_Type = '0' LIMIT 10;");
foreach ($articles as $article) {
echo $article->Title;
}
?>
在上述示例中,我们使用了 `$zbp->table['Post']` 来获取文章表的表名,然后使用 SQL 语句来查询文章表中类型为 0(即普通文章)的前 10 条记录,并通过 `foreach` 循环遍历结果集输出文章标题。
除了常规的查询操作,Z-BlogPHP 还提供了一些高级的查询方法和接口,例如使用 `QuerySQL` 对象来构建复杂的 SQL 查询语句,或者使用 `Query` 对象来执行更高级的查询操作。这些方法和接口的具体用法可以参考 Z-BlogPHP 官方文档。
总结一下,通过使用 Z-BlogPHP 提供的内置函数和对象,可以在模版中方便地查询数据库,获取所需的数据并进行相应的处理。
https/SSL证书广告优选IDC>>
推荐主题模板更多>>
推荐文章